COLEMAN v. BYRNES


242 S.W.2d 85 (1950)

COLEMAN et al. v. BYRNES et al.

Court of Appeals of Tennessee, Western Section.

Certiorari Denied December 9, 1950.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Canada, Russell & Turner and Tom Price, all of Memphis, for plaintiffs in error.

McDonald, McDonald & Kuhn and Robinson & Robinson, all of Memphis, for defendants in error.


Certiorari Denied by Supreme Court December 9, 1950.

ANDERSON, Presiding Judge.

This is an automobile-bicycle collision case.

Young Mark Coleman age 11½ suffered severe injuries when his bicycle collided with the half ton pickup truck of Byrnes Plumbing Company being driven by an employee Lemons on his employer's business.

Separate suits by the minor for his injuries and by his father for expenses were consolidated for trial, and tried...
